The Research Behind Every Specialist's Training

VDOT comes from Dr. Jack Daniels - a two-time Olympic medalist and exercise scientist Runner's World called "the Albert Einstein of the sport" and named "The World's Best Running Coach." His book Daniels' Running Formula is the same material coaches study for the V.O2 Certification exam. Every Recreational Runners specialist on the marketplace still builds training from that research, not a generic pace chart pulled off the shelf.

V.O2 Certified coaches have passed an 80-question exam authored by Dr. Jack Daniels, scoring 80% or higher. It's one of three credentials shown on coach profiles alongside USATF and RRCA, and it's optional - not every Recreational Runners specialist holds it.

USATF (USA Track & Field) and RRCA (Road Runners Club of America) both run tiered coaching-education programs covering training science and coaching practice - separate from V.O2 Certified, which is V.O2's own credential built on Dr. Jack Daniels' methodology. Coaches can hold any combination of the three, and all are optional.
